Lawrence Healthcare Center
Overview
Located in northeast Indianapolis, Lawrence Healthcare Center provides detox and residential addiction care in a structured, supportive environment. As part of Hickory Recovery Network, the program treats substance use and co-occurring mental health disorders through trauma-informed, evidence-based care. Clients benefit from medications for addiction treatment (MAT), on-site wellness services including yoga and fitness, and nutrition education. Specialized services include support for adult women, including pregnant and postpartum clients, as well as transportation, aftercare, and connection to practical recovery resources.

Integrated Care in an Urban Setting
Lawrence Healthcare Center offers detox and 24/7 residential treatment for young adults and adults in a clinically supervised, city-based environment. Care is both trauma-informed and evidence-based, designed to treat substance use alongside mental health conditions. Clients engage in yoga, nutrition education, and access an on-site fitness area to support physical and emotional recovery. The program’s structured approach helps individuals develop routines that restore balance and promote sustainable healing.
Medications for Addiction Treatment
The center provides and prescribes medications for addiction treatment (MAT), including buprenorphine and naltrexone, and supports clients using medications prescribed elsewhere. Alcohol use disorder care may include disulfiram and naltrexone, while medications like lofexidine or clonidine can assist with withdrawal management. Clinicians also address co-occurring mental health and nicotine dependence, integrating medication support to reduce barriers to ongoing recovery.
Support for Women, Pregnancy, and Trauma Recovery
Lawrence Healthcare Center offers specialized programming for adult women, including pregnant and postpartum clients. Trauma-responsive care addresses the needs of individuals who have experienced domestic or intimate partner violence, integrating counseling and safety planning into treatment. The program also provides care for co-occurring anxiety and depression, creating a stable foundation for long-term recovery through individualized therapy and consistent emotional support.
Recovery Support and Real-World Stability
Recognizing that recovery extends beyond treatment, the facility helps clients overcome real-world barriers through transportation assistance, case management, and coordinated aftercare. Staff connect clients with housing and social services and provide relapse prevention and overdose education. Continued follow-up supports stability post-treatment. Medicaid and most insurance plans are accepted, and private-pay options are available, ensuring accessible pathways to care.
